The Importance of Friendships and Relationships in Childcare

Friendships and positive relationships in the early years are a vital aspect of childhood and a critical enabler for learning. Research tells us that children who struggle to be socially competent by the time they reach formal school face some real challenges socially and academically, and one reason we work so hard to help young children form positive relationships and early friendships.
